As a fan of Sword Art Online, I was very excited when I heard the initial announcement that Mabinogi was getting an entire event of smaller events dedicated to one of my favorite anime. That was before. Now that I've played through the event, I'll say that I was thoroughly disappointed by it.
Before you call me an idiot and whatnot, I'd like you to read my reasoning and maybe, just maybe, you'll understand where I'm coming from. If at this point, you still do not agree with me,
feel free to insult me in whatever way you like.
The dungeon event was released first and was the better of the trio. It had a plot modified somewhat from SAO to better fit Mabinogi. It was centered around dungeon spamming, which gets extremely tiring after a while, and the tickets that you get afterward would be used to buy special potions retextured to look like the crystals in Sword Art Online, titles, equipment, and a godly pneuma flower. My problem with this event is that some of the prizes take so many tickets that it's not even worth trying to get. Of course, there is a way to bypass this problem - the System Admin Access Code - which would be useful if it weren't so ridiculously rare. Also, the lower leveled players sadly had no chance at the good stuff in this event due to the higher and thus better rewarding levels of the dungeon would be too difficult for then to complete. Perhaps this could have been remedied if there were some kind of equivalent exchange so multitudes of lower leveled tickets could be traded for a higher level ticket. I personally didn't really care about the combo card maker since I never use combo cards.
I'll keep this section quick and simple, much like the second event. Long story short, Kirito breaks Lizbeth's stuff and apparently the player character has to help by gathering crystalline ingots that fall from the sky while overpowered Kirito solos the white dragon. There is no difficulty in this mission whatsoever since the slayers that spawn can be punched to death by a complete newbie with no problem. Just another half-baked time wasting event.
The fishing event was just that - fishing. Nothing else, just fish for a rare clothing box and fish for the old man. They didn't even have a giant lungfish boss like SAO did. AFK fishing event once again. Nothing much to say here.
While it technically was more of a hot time than an event, the free Yui giveaway had me most excited. All was in vain however, since it was only a temporary Yui.
Overall, the idea was great, but the execution was not.
